WebApr 13, 2024 · Add filtered room-temperature water, cover the opening with the lid, and shake to thoroughly rinse the seeds. Carefully drain the water using a strainer or a cap with tiny holes. After straining, cover the seeds with fresh filtered water. Let the seeds soak in the water for eight to 12 hours at room temperature. Then, rinse and drain the sprouts. WebHow to Plant Cosmos. Just sow seeds lightly—no more than 1/4-inch deep. Thin to 12–18 inches apart when seedlings are a few inches tall. Depending on the variety, cosmos can grow anywhere from 18 to 60 inches tall, so plan accordingly. If you are growing cosmos from seeds, be mindful that it takes about 7 weeks to first bloom.
